First measurement of the decay asymmetry in the pure W-boson-exchange decay Λ_c^+→Ξ^0 K^+ In the January 17, 2024 issue of Physical Review Letters(Phys. Rev. Lett. 132, (2024) 031801), the BESIII Collaboration reported the first measurement of the decay asymmetry in the pure W-boson-exchange decay Λc+→Ξ0 K+. The decay asymmetry parameter, α, is measured to be 0.01±0.16 (stat.)±0.03(syst.), and Δ is measured to be 3.84±0.90 (stat.)±0.17(syst.). Meanwhile, the other two decay asymmetry parameters, β and γ, and also dynamics parameters are also derived in this process.
Observation of the Narrow Structure near the pΛbar Threshold The BESIII collaboration has recently reported the observation of a narrow structure near the pΛbar threshold in the e+e-→pK-Λbar+c.c. process. Its quantum number JP is determined for the first time and the resonance parameters are also determined. The detailed results have been published in the journal Physical Review Letters 131, 151901 on Oct. 10 2023.
Search for Λ-Λbar Baryon-Number-Violating Oscillations The BESIII collaboration has recently presented their results on searching for oscillations between Λbar and Λ in the decay Jpsi to p K- Λbar +c.c. This is the first constraint on the rate of hyperon-anti-hyperon oscillations. The detailed results have been published in the journal Physical Review Letters 131, 121801 on Sep. 19 2023.
First study of hyperon-nucleon reaction at an electron-positron collider The BESIII collaboration recently reported the first study of hyperon-nucleon reaction Ξ0n→Ξ-p with “Ξ0 beam” from the decay J/ψ→Ξ0 anti-Ξ0 based on 10 billion J/ψ data. This is the first study of hyperon-nucleon interaction in electron-positron collisions, and opens up a new direction for such research. The results have been published recently in Physics Review Letters on June 21, 2023 [Phys. Rev. Lett. 130, 251902 (2023)].
